Treatment Options for You

There are a few treatment options for toenail fungus. First, there are topical solutions. These only have a cure rate of about five to ten percent. This is because it does not penetrate all the way through the nail bed. All the toenail fungus must die in order to be cured. Another option is oral medication. This has a cure rate of about sixty percent. This is higher but it is more dangerous. Our nail doctors don’t recommend this because it can lead to liver toxicity. You would need constant blood tests to ensure your liver isn’t being damaged.
